How to Sell on Shopify Step by Step

Selling on Shopify step by step means following a fixed order so nothing important gets skipped:

1. Create your account and start the free trial, then pick a plan when you are ready to launch. 2. Choose a simple theme and add a domain. Do not over-customize; clean beats clever. 3. Add your product with sharp photos, a benefit-led title, and a clear description. 4. Turn on payments, shipping, and tax so checkout actually works end to end. 5. Place a test order as if you were the buyer to catch anything broken. 6. Open to traffic and send your first ten real visitors from social or your network.

Finish every step before moving to the next. The order is the point: a store with no working checkout cannot sell no matter how good it looks.

How do I set up my Shopify store as a complete beginner?

Set up your Shopify store in one focused session: create an account, choose a simple theme, connect a domain, add one product with clear photos and pricing, and switch on payments, shipping, and tax. Place a test order to confirm the full path works. Resist the urge to customize every detail. A clean, trustworthy store that checks out smoothly beats an elaborate one that confuses buyers.

Can I run my Shopify store from the Shopify app on my phone?

Yes, the Shopify app lets you run most of your store from your phone. You can add and edit products, process and fulfill orders, reply to customers, and watch your sales in real time. Many beginners set up on a laptop for the bigger tasks, then manage day to day from the app so they can handle orders wherever they are.
